The Maine Winter Sports Center (MWSC) is a non-profit economic development corporation that looks to create a model of sustainability for rural communities in Maine. Key to our mission is re-establishing skiing as a lifestyle, and leveraging that lifestyle to create economic, health and cultural opportunities for the children of Maine.

 

We have had remarkable success in implementing our vision

  • Over 5,000 kids on skis every day during the winter

  • Created two world class cross country and biathlon venues

  • We have been awarded Biathlon World Cups in 2004 and 2011 and the 2006 World Junior Biathlon Championships.

  • Over $22 million in grants.

Our success to date has attracted the attention of communities from around the world interested in duplicating our programs.

John Morton has been involved from the beginning of the MWSC.  He helped draft an initial feasibility study that led to our first grant and he designed more than a dozen of our 13 community trail systems. He is also the designer of the trails systems at our two world-class venues. In addition to hosting numerous international and national events, the venues have been described by both the FIS and IBU officials during licensing as among the best in the world.

We are very proud of the quality of our skiing infrastructure and know that it has largely been made possible because of the exceptional talents of John.
